Online Course Reviews and the Student Experience: A Case Study
Gillham, John C.; Williams, Nicole V.
Journal of Research in Education, v31 n1 p23-46 Sum 2022
The purpose of this case study was to explore the impact of online course design reviews on student perceptions of the course and instructor as reported on course evaluations. This study was conducted in an online Doctor of Education (Ed.D.) program at a small private university located in the MidWestern United States that adopted an initiative to improve the quality of their online courses. It utilized the Quality Matters Higher Education Rubric, Sixth Edition (2018) standards as a framework through which to explore effective online course design and the impact on the student experience. Data was collected through university-administered student course evaluations from two semesters prior to each external online course review and two semesters after each external online course review. Findings indicate students more strongly agreed with all the course and instructor items after the online course reviews. Course and instructor means improved for course evaluation questions specifically related to course design as well as for items not directly related to course design. Qualitative analysis of the open-ended response items further supported these findings.
